site stats

Join cte with table

Nettet9. feb. 2024 · WITH w AS ( SELECT * FROM big_table ) SELECT * FROM w AS w1 JOIN w AS w2 ON w1.key = w2.ref WHERE w2.key = 123; the WITH query will be materialized, producing a temporary copy of big_table that is then joined with itself — without …

13.2.20 WITH (Common Table Expressions) - Oracle

NettetProficient in creating SQL objects such as Tables, Complex Stored Procedures, User-Defined Functions, Views, Indexes, Triggers, Joins, … NettetA recursive common table expression (CTE) is a CTE that references itself. By doing so, the CTE repeatedly executes, returns subsets of data, until it returns the complete result set. gaming switch headsets https://intersect-web.com

WITH common_table_expression (Transact-SQL) - SQL Server

Nettet3. okt. 2024 · CTE Common Table Expressions (CTEs) functions similarly to the Views with just one difference. Views can be accessed within the database, where as CTEs only last within the particular query. Once the query … Nettet23. sep. 2024 · CTE was introduced in SQL Server 2005, the common table expression (CTE) is a temporary named result set that you can reference within a SELECT, INSERT, UPDATE, or DELETE statement. You can also use a CTE in a CREATE a view, as part … Nettet2. jan. 2024 · This article provides a complete overview of CTEs, types of CTEs, benefits, drawbacks, and how to use them with SQL Server. A Common Table Expression or CTE is a short-lived named result set created from an easy SELECT statement employed in a subsequent SELECT statement. Every SQL CTE is sort of a named query, the result of … gaming sword magician ch 41

T-SQL JOIN against a Common Table Expression (CTE)

Category:The Simplest SQLite Common Table Expression Tutorial

Tags:Join cte with table

Join cte with table

join table or cte - Database Administrators Stack Exchange

Nettet9. apr. 2024 · Joining Tables And Advanced Filtering. As you become more adept at SQL queries, you'll often find that you need to access and combine data from multiple tables to extract the insights you're looking for. Joining Tables: Combining Data From Multiple Sources. In SQL, JOIN clauses enable you to combine data from two or more tables … Nettet12. mar. 2024 · with data as ( select 5 as some_value from dual ), ps as ( select dt.some_value, json_cnt from data dt cross join json_table ( to_clob (' {"positions": [ {"name":"aaa","cnt":5}]}'), '$' columns ( nested path '$.positions [*]' columns ( json_cnt varchar2 path '$.cnt' ) ) ) ) -- select * -- its ok -- select count (json_cnt) -- also ok select …

Join cte with table

Did you know?

Nettet20. feb. 2024 · I am trying to join a common table expression to an existing table (table1) as follows. select column1, column2 from table1 left outer join ;with cte as ( select column1, column2 from table2) select column1, column2 from cte on table1.column1 = … Nettet18. mai 2024 · Current CTE students interact with the younger students and practice interviewing skills, while data collected supports Individual …

Nettet24. okt. 2016 · I have a Common Table Expression which joins two tables with some column names in common: CREATE TABLE first( id serial PRIMARY KEY, data VARCHAR, date DATE ); CREATE TABLE second( id serial PRIMARY KEY, key INT REFERENCES first(id), data VARCHAR, date DATE ); WITH cte AS (SELECT * FROM … Nettet10. apr. 2024 · Some common DDL commands include CREATE TABLE, ALTER TABLE, and DROP TABLE. DML statements, on the other hand, allow you to query and manipulate data stored within database objects. These include SELECT, INSERT, UPDATE, and DELETE. SQL syntax refers to the rules governing the structure of SQL …

Nettet6. des. 2011 · Is it possible to perform a JOIN sub query against a Common Table Expression? If not, then can someone let me know how to perform what I am trying to do below? Examples would be excellent. For example: LEFT JOIN ( ;WITH [UserDefined] … Nettet18. okt. 2016 · Referencing my_cte in the right side of a LEFT JOIN needs all rows of my_cte, to know if at least one joins with the left side or if a NULL complement must be made. Given that the recursive SELECT has access to only one row at a time, it is clear why all cases above cannot be allowed in a recursive SELECT.

Nettetselect * from table_A t1 join table ( select t0.customernumber, max (t0.date) as max_date from table_B t0 where t1.customernumber = t0.customernumber ) t2 on t1.customernumber = t2.customernumber join table_C t3 on t1.customernumber = t3.customernumber and t3.date > t2.max_date mysql cte Share Improve this question …

Nettet11. jan. 2012 · The UPDATE and INSERT statements in the MERGE statement are, therefore, changing the contents of the Scheduled_Appointment database table. CREATE PROCEDURE [dbo]. [usp_Merge_Scheduled_Appointment ... black horse bayonet golf courseNettetYou can combine as many tables as you want with left joins. From the order table, you know which customer made which orders, and so you can aggregate revenue per order to a per customer level. But before that you need to aggregate the quantity times price for … gaming switch networkNettet17. sep. 2024 · Learn how to make queries more readable with Common Table Expressions in our Recursive Queries course. 114 hands-on exercises. I’ll start by explaining how to use two CTEs in one query. Then I’ll teach you how to use CTEs … gaming system gamestop in nine monthsNettetEach CTE in the WITH clause specifies a table name, an optional list of column names, and a query expression that evaluates to a table (a SELECT statement). When you reference the temporary table name in the FROM clause of the same query expression that defines it, the CTE is recursive. gaming system gamestop surged monthsNettet26. sep. 2024 · SQL CTE (WITH Clause): The Ultimate Guide. A Common Table Expression (or CTE) is a feature in several SQL versions to improve the maintainability and readability of an SQL query. In this article, you’ll learn all about the Common Table … gaming system in checked luggageNettetA Common Table Expression, also called as CTE in short form, is a temporary named result set that you can reference within a SELECT, INSERT, UPDATE, or DELETE statement. The CTE can also be used in a View. In this article, we will see in detail … gaming system how stock surgedNettet24. apr. 2024 · Recursive common table expression (CTEs) is a way to reference a query over and over again. Now we understand the Recursive Join in SQL by using an example. Step 1: First we create a database of employees, Where Common Table Expression of the company for its Employee Id, Employee name, Employee age. Query: black horse beacon front runner